News Edie Falco Was Part of Starry Reading of New Play About a Child's Gender Transition An industry reading of Ted Malawer's new play, The Anatomy of Love, was presented June 17 in Manhattan.

Tony nominee Sheryl Kaller (Mothers and Sons, Next Fall) directed a cast that featured Golden Globe and Emmy winner Edie Falco, Golden Globe nominee Greta Gerwig, Josh Lucas (The Glass Menagerie, TV's "The Mysteries of Laura") and Daniel K. Isaac.

The Anatomy of Love is billed as "an explosive drama about two parents struggling over the gender transition of their seven-year-old daughter, Samantha. Laura and Danny Bradford are called to Samantha's school by her teacher, Ms. Spencer, because of an emergency: Samantha has bitten another child. Accusations fly about the source of Samantha's behavior, but Ms. Spencer identifies that there may be a new chapter beginning in Samantha's life that will shake the Bradfords to the core."

Malawer's other plays include Daddy Issues and The Chocolate Legacy. He has penned five novels, including the "Mystic City" series, and is an executive producer of the upcoming feature film "Fallen," directed by Academy Award nominee Scott Hicks.
